    Tax Modeling

Tax is an important part of investment decision making calculation. Taxation is much more complicated than calculating 30% of the PBT. Here you will learn tax loss carry forwards, Carry forward loss set off, Minimum alternate tax, MAT Credits, MAT Set off,Deffered tax liability & Deffered Tax Asset. All of this practically using excel

Mergers models are A+B=C or A+B= A. The purpose of this kind of a model is to actually find the synergies and cost benefits.

LBO modeling is similar to buying a house on debt and using the rent proceeds to reduce the debt over time. Convert this into a large scale acquisition of a business using debt.

Did you know that real estate business model are only created using a one statement model and not three statements. A fairly easy model but complicated excel functions to manage delays
